**Step 4 — unlock the plugin signing vault.** Hey plugin folks: before the ceremony for BinTrail (our warehouse pick-list optimizer) can mint your signing certs, the vault at the Oakmere facility has to be opened by two witnesses. Don't skip the witness sign-off sheet — the auditors at Ferncastle check it every quarter. Once both witnesses have initialed, the operator opens the vault terminal, which immediately asks for the recovery passphrase. For this ceremony cycle, that passphrase is:

strongbox words: ralax-sileth-queniel-zorvan-drumir-gordor-kasok-julox-fenwyn-gormir-quenath-fraiel-ralys-fenath

// Client setup for the Slatebell timetable solver.
// This block initializes the connection to our internal Constraint
// Service, which the solver queries for room capacities, teacher
// availability windows, and the no-double-booking rules for Marwick
// Academy's pilot. Retries are capped at three; timeouts fall back
// to the cached schedule from the last successful solve. The client
// authenticates with a service-scoped key, not a user token.
// Reviewers: the key used in this environment is the following.

gateway credential: kto15_8KtvEYSD8WJ9Uyq

Subject: On-call handover — Addrly autocomplete widget

Hi, and welcome to the rotation. The Addrly widget powers address autocomplete across the Fernwick checkout flows. Most pages come from stale suggestion caches or the upstream geocoder timing out; both have safe mitigations you can apply without paging anyone else. Please read the escalation criteria carefully before restarting the suggestion service, as a cold cache can briefly degrade checkout conversion. The full maintainer guide, with diagrams and rollback steps, is here.

operations page: https://confluence.lumicsys.internal/projects/display/projects/display